The SpaceBuoy mission will demonstrate the utility of low-cost nanosatellites to provide focused observations to supplement ionospheric forecasting models; specifically the operational Global Assimilation of Ionospheric Measurements (GAIM) model currently used by the Air Force Weather Agency (AFWA). Data will be collected, processed and made available to end users in units standard to the forecasting community.
